#b91ede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b91ede is composed of 72.5% red, 11.8%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.7% cyan, 86.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 288.4 degrees, a saturation of 76.2% and a lightness of 49.4%. #b91ede color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3cff with #7300bd.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#b91ede

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c020f is the darkest color, while #fefcff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#b91ede is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#626262 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#73547b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#0074e3 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#137acb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#aa646a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#4355e1 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#4f58d2 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#af4a94 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
